Class: Google::Cloud::ManagedKafka::V1::ManagedKafkaConnect::Client::Configuration::Rpcs
- Inherits:
-
Object
- Object
- Google::Cloud::ManagedKafka::V1::ManagedKafkaConnect::Client::Configuration::Rpcs
- Defined in:
- l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b
Overview
Configuration RPC class for the ManagedKafkaConnect API.
Includes fields providing the configuration for each RPC in this service.
Each configuration object is of type Gapic::Config::Method
and includes
the following configuration fields:
-
timeout
(type:Numeric
) - The call timeout in seconds -
metadata
(type:Hash{Symbol=>String}
) - Additional gRPC headers -
retry_policy (*type:*
Hash`) - The retry policy. The policy fields include the following keys:-
:initial_delay
(type:Numeric
) - The initial delay in seconds. -
:max_delay
(type:Numeric
) - The max delay in seconds. -
:multiplier
(type:Numeric
) - The incremental backoff multiplier. -
:retry_codes
(type:Array<String>
) - The error codes that should trigger a retry.
-
Instance Attribute Summary collapse
-
#create_connect_cluster 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
create_connect_cluster
. -
#create_connector 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
create_connector
. -
#delete_connect_cluster 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
delete_connect_cluster
. -
#delete_connector 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
delete_connector
. -
#get_connect_cluster 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
get_connect_cluster
. -
#get_connector 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
get_connector
. -
#list_connect_clusters 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
list_connect_clusters
. -
#list_connectors 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
list_connectors
. -
#pause_connector 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
pause_connector
. -
#restart_connector 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
restart_connector
. -
#resume_connector 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
resume_connector
. -
#stop_connector 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
stop_connector
. -
#update_connect_cluster 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
update_connect_cluster
. -
#update_connector ⇒ ::Gapic::Config::Method
readonly
RPC-specific configuration for
update_connector
.
Instance Attribute Details
#create_connect_cluster 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for create_connect_cluster
1790 1791 1792 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1790 def create_connect_cluster @create_connect_cluster end |
#create_connector 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for create_connector
1815 1816 1817 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1815 def create_connector @create_connector end |
#delete_connect_cluster 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for delete_connect_cluster
1800 1801 1802 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1800 def delete_connect_cluster @delete_connect_cluster end |
#delete_connector 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for delete_connector
1825 1826 1827 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1825 def delete_connector @delete_connector end |
#get_connect_cluster 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for get_connect_cluster
1785 1786 1787 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1785 def get_connect_cluster @get_connect_cluster end |
#get_connector 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for get_connector
1810 1811 1812 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1810 def get_connector @get_connector end |
#list_connect_clusters 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for list_connect_clusters
1780 1781 1782 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1780 def list_connect_clusters @list_connect_clusters end |
#list_connectors 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for list_connectors
1805 1806 1807 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1805 def list_connectors @list_connectors end |
#pause_connector 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for pause_connector
1830 1831 1832 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1830 def pause_connector @pause_connector end |
#restart_connector 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for restart_connector
1840 1841 1842 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1840 def restart_connector @restart_connector end |
#resume_connector 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for resume_connector
1835 1836 1837 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1835 def resume_connector @resume_connector end |
#stop_connector 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for stop_connector
1845 1846 1847 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1845 def stop_connector @stop_connector end |
#update_connect_cluster 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for update_connect_cluster
1795 1796 1797 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1795 def update_connect_cluster @update_connect_cluster end |
#update_connector ⇒ ::Gapic::Config::Method (readonly)
RPC-specific configuration for update_connector
1820 1821 1822 |
# File 'lib/google/cloud/managed_kafka/v1/managed_kafka_connect/client.rb', line 1820 def update_connector @update_connector end |